Raytheon’s finance team in Tucson, AZ, seeks a Finance Lead to serve as a critical business partner to internal and external stakeholders by providing financial analysis, insight, and guidance to decision making.  This position is offered in an onsite capacity based on the needs of the business and will support a program that resides in Tucson, AZ.  A relocation package is available.

What You Will Do

  • You will have broad responsibility for development cost-plus contractual Earned Value Management (EVM) program controls
  • Lead, coordinate, and mentor peers on the development and analysis of all program financial data, including contractual EVM requirements, development and presentation of quarterly Estimates at Complete (EACs), and support of financial forecasting for the program.
  • Support development and integration of financial planning aspects (LRP, AOP, working capital, monthly financial performance reporting)
  • Provide financial analysis for growth opportunities as well as be a key contributor for the proposal / Gate 4 process
  • Interfacing and conducting business with various functional disciplines

Please consider the following role type definition as you apply for this role. Onsite: Employees who are working in Onsite roles will work primarily onsite. This includes all production and maintenance employees, as they are essential to the development of our products.

This position requires a security clearance. DCSA Consolidated Adjudication Services (DCSA CAS), an agency of the Department of War, handles and adjudicates the security clearance process.
